What makes Abrams-Draine particularly intriguing is his journey to the NFL. A fifth-round pick in the 2024 draft, he spent much of his rookie year on the sidelines, only seeing action towards the end of the season. However, his performance was impressive, allowing just 7 of 16 targets to be completed, which is a testament to his potential. In the 2025 season, he played 210 defensive snaps and 220 on special teams, notching 30 tackles. This shows his versatility and willingness to contribute wherever needed.

One thing that immediately stands out is the competitive nature of the cornerback position. With Surtain II, Riley Moss, Ja'Quan McMillian, and the promising Jahdae Barron, the Broncos have a loaded group. Abrams-Draine is the favorite to be the fifth man, but he will face stiff competition from undrafted free agents and fringe roster players.
